Abstract
The impact of map errors on VNIS systems as function of error type may not be well understood. Errors of two kinds are considered: errors of geometry which are correctable within VNIS systems by map-matching hardware, software, and algorithms; and errors of topology which may not be easily correctable by common hardware or software strategies. Comparison of two vendors' digital maps of State College, Pennsylvania with each other illustrates both kinds of errors, and also points out that the impact of errors may depend greatly on the context of local traffic patterns, which themselves may vary in non-predictable ways. There are thus both functional and dynamic components of map data quality.
